North Star X Islands – Cosy Hot Chocolate Day
Free to attend.
Join NS* and Islands Chocolate for a cosy day of FREE hot chocolate samples, festive blend cuppings, chocolate tasting workshops and demos, a chance to win Islands and NS* prizes, plus a limited edition, famous movie hot chocolate menu.Have you ever seen a hot chocolate in a movie and wanted to reach into the screen and grab it? This is your chance.
Choose from:
Hotel Chocolat – Slightly spiced with warming cinnamon and a hint of cayenne pepper
The Simpsons – Loaded with whipped cream, marshmallows and a wafer, just like Ned Flanders drinks it
The Santa Clause – A classic hot chocolate made with two simple ingredients
Festive Blend Cuppings:
Join us throughout the day for coffee cuppings of our new festive blend – a guided tasting that invites you to explore its flavours, aroma, and complexity. You’ll sample the coffee at multiple stages, learn how our roasting team developed its profile, and discover the tasting notes that make this limited release so special. Whether you’re a seasoned coffee lover or just curious, it’s a warm and welcoming way to experience the craft behind our festive offering.
Islands Chocolate workshops:
Join us for:
1. A short intro to Islands
2. An overview of the chocolate making process, from seed to cup
3. A full 360 range tasting, from 37% white to 85% dark chocolate
🕐 Saturday 6th Dec, 11-4
📍 North Star Coffee Shop, Unit 32 The Boulevard, Leeds LS10 1PZ
